Item 5.07 Submission of Matters to a Vote of Security Holders.

On May 8, 2026, Ampco-Pittsburgh Corporation (the "Corporation") held its annual meeting of shareholders. The following are the voting results for the proposals that were voted upon by the Corporation’s shareholders at that meeting:

 

1. In the election of two directors for a term that expires in 2029:

 

 

For

 

 

Withheld

 

 

Broker Non-Votes

 

J. Brett McBrayer

 

 

10,903,236

 

 

 

91,315

 

 

 

5,990,547

 

Darrell L. McNair

 

 

9,614,803

 

 

 

1,379,748

 

 

 

5,990,547

 

 

2. To approve, in a non-binding advisory vote, the compensation of the Corporation’s named executive officers:

For

 

 

Against

 

 

Abstain

 

 

Broker Non-Votes

 

 

10,273,057

 

 

 

674,478

 

 

 

47,016

 

 

 

5,990,547

 

 

3. To ratify the appointment of BDO USA, P.C. as the independent registered public accounting firm for 2026:

For

 

 

Against

 

 

Abstain

 

 

16,875,050

 

 

 

65,409

 

 

 

44,639

What does an 8-K disclose?
Form 8-K is the SEC's current-report form, used to disclose material events between periodic reports (10-K / 10-Q). Triggers include CEO/CFO departures, acquisitions, bankruptcies, earnings releases, auditor changes, changes in fiscal year, and amendments to corporate governance. Each 8-K is keyed to one or more Item numbers (1.01 through 9.01).

What Item codes does an 8-K cover?
An 8-K's Item codes (1.01 through 9.01) specify what kind of event is being disclosed — e.g. Item 1.01 for entering a material agreement, Item 5.02 for departure/election of directors and executive officers, Item 8.01 for other events. The Item codes for this 8-K appear in the filing text above.
